W3C home > Mailing lists > Public > public-wot-wg@w3.org > July 2021

[wot-discovery] minutes - 24 May 2021

From: Kazuyuki Ashimura <ashimura@w3.org>
Date: Mon, 12 Jul 2021 12:45:39 +0900
Message-ID: <87mtqs42l8.wl-ashimura@w3.org>
To: public-wot-wg@w3.org
available at:
  https://www.w3.org/2021/05/24-wot-discovery-minutes.html


also as text below.

Thanks a lot for taking the minutes, Ege!

Kazuyuki

---
   [1]W3C

      [1] https://www.w3.org/


                             íV DRAFT íV
                             WoT Discovery

24 May 2021

   [2]Agenda. [3]IRC log.

      [2] https://www.w3.org/WoT/IG/wiki/WG_WoT_Discovery_WebConf#24_May_2021

      [3] https://www.w3.org/2021/05/24-wot-discovery-irc


Attendees

   Present
          Andrea_Cimmino, Ben_Francis, Cristiano_Aguzzi,
          Ege_Korkan, Farshid_Tavakoizadeh, Kaz_Ashimura,
          Kunihiko_Toumura, Michael_McCool, Tomoaki_Mizushima

   Regrets
          -

   Chair
          McCool

   Scribe
          Ege

Contents

    1. [4]Minutes Review
    2. [5]Publication
    3. [6]PRs

Meeting minutes

  Minutes Review

   <kaz> [7]May-17

      [7] https://www.w3.org/2021/05/17-wot-discovery-minutes.html


   McCool: any objections?

   (none and approved)

  Publication

   McCool: Update on the publication
   íK we should talk about the discovery slot in the F2F

   <kaz> [8]Proposed Topics within the vF2F agenda

      [8] https://www.w3.org/WoT/IG/wiki/F2F_meeting,_June_2021#Proposed_Topics


   McCool: (edits the agenda with the relevant topics)

  PRs

   McCool: what order should we do these?

   Farshid: the top two are easy

   <kaz> [9]PR 179 - Replace interaction affordances in directory
   TD with a single link to its API endpoint

      [9] https://github.com/w3c/wot-discovery/pull/179


   Ben: the third one influences the other ones

   Ben: independently, with Ege, we seemed to have reached the
   conclusion that the TD is not needed

   McCool: we have two uses for it, using @type to detect Thing or
   TDD

   Ben: we replace the TD that had all the affordances with a link
   íK an advanced consumer would use the specification (human
   readable version)
   íK one question is the events

   McCool: we can still add affordance

   Ben: it proved difficult to describe everything in a TD

   Ben: so we should do that out of band

   Ben: why do we need the API to be protocol agnostic? we can
   make a new API for another protocol later on

   <kaz> [10]Issue 178 - Review Comments from Ege Korkan

     [10] https://github.com/w3c/wot-discovery/issues/178


   Ege: In my issue, I did not mean that it should be protocol
   agnostic but what are the important parts of the API so that
   another protocol could also pay attention to that

   McCool: let's ask for opinions

   Andrea: I feel that it will make it difficult for features like
   search

   Farshid: but how do we find other endpoints

   Andrea: we are not removing the affordances by moving them to
   the uri variables

   Cristiano: we should pay attention to the fact that security
   does not apply to the links

   McCool: that is true, can you open an issue in the TD spec

   Ege: we can also move it from links to a property

   McCool: There is also Issue 178

   McCool: There is a philosophical discussion whether TDD is a
   Thing or not

   McCool: Intel's motivation is to do mashups of Things and
   Services

   Cristiano: I think that TDD service is a very important part of
   the WoT

   Ben: I don't think it makes sense to try to describe any
   service in a TD

   Ben: by removing the TDD TD for now, we can solve the
   describing collection related issues in the meantime and have a
   TD for TDD later

   (sorry I have forgotten to take minutes for the last 15 mins)
   but the discussions are documented by mm at Issue 178

   [11]McCool;s comments on Issue 178

     [11] https://github.com/w3c/wot-discovery/issues/178#issuecomment-847126523


   <cris> btw I also agree that we should really be careful to not
   create a bad designed TD, but I think the propose refactors
   would improve the situation

   <kaz> [12]PR 158 - Combine properties into a single things
   property

     [12] https://github.com/w3c/wot-discovery/pull/158


   <kaz> [13]McCool's comments

     [13] https://github.com/w3c/wot-discovery/pull/158#issuecomment-847146156


   <kaz> [14]PR 160 - Rename actions to match properties and
   events

     [14] https://github.com/w3c/wot-discovery/pull/160


   McCool: we do not have time left to work on the issues
   íK I suggest that people continue commenting on the issue 178

   <McCool> [15]https://github.com/w3c/wot-discovery/issues/178


     [15] https://github.com/w3c/wot-discovery/issues/178


   <kaz> [adjourned]


    Minutes manually created (not a transcript), formatted by
    [16]scribe.perl version 131 (Sat Apr 24 15:23:43 2021 UTC).

     [16] https://w3c.github.io/scribe2/scribedoc.html

Received on Monday, 12 July 2021 03:45:46 UTC

This archive was generated by hypermail 2.4.0 : Monday, 12 July 2021 03:45:48 UTC